Output 18f31881707ae728ad126ceca91801606f8db4a1c5955e989bab1c1289aac62e:3

value
159507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bbb011752567ab985996aa740b6b8f9c4e22ada OP_EQUAL
address
378qp9QH97RPauJjRceBUuC174zoupZzXT
transaction
18f31881707ae728ad126ceca91801606f8db4a1c5955e989bab1c1289aac62e
spent
true